12C5A60S2单片机设计手持心电图仪Protel99se硬件原理图PCB+软件C源码,可以做为你的学习设计参考。
void main()
{
char Str[20];
uchar CmpH,CmpL; //比较电压阀值
uint VoltTemp;
uint CountTemp,Sum=0;
uchar i,Aver=0;
uchar *pAddr=&Fifo[0], TimesTemp=0;
uint j=0,k=0;
bit STOP=0; //运行标志位
bit BottomFlag=1; //底部显示标志位:0 波形信息, 1 心电信息
uchar PosFlag=0; //上升沿标志位
uchar FlagHigh=0; //高阀值门限标志
uchar FlagLow=0; //低阀值门限标志
InitSys();
ClearScreen(BACK_COLOR);
//显示顶部标题栏
DrawRect(0,0,319,MIN_Y-4, 0, TOP_COLOR, TOP_COLOR);
spri